One question. Who is Turbofunk other than the producer of this undeniably catchy (and you might say relatively cheesy), French house-influenced track? I'm really at a loss. You can find the single on Phonetic Recordings/Data Records but Rough Trade offers the following description, which was about all I could dig up:
Described as the new 'Daft Punk' by Scott Mills at Radio 1. The French producer behind Turbofunk is no stranger to success, having remixed for Justin Timberlake and Jamelia. It has heavy specialist support from the likes of Pete Tong, Judge Jules and Dave Pearce.Yikes at all the DP comparisons floating around lately, but I can understand why they'd think that.
